Water Management
Rapeseed and mustard are usually raised as rainfed on the conserved soil moisture. Hence, efforts should be made to conserve as much water as possible by bunding and levelingthe field before the monsoon and ploughing during the monsoon season, bulky organic manures are applied to the soil to improve moisture storage capacity of soil and evaporation losses of moisture are minimized by the use of mulching or intercultivation. Crops do respond to irrigation as well. There should not be deficiency of moisture at pre-flowering and pod filling stage. The total water requirement of these crops is 400 mm. About 3-4 irrigations are required in light soils and 2-3 irrigations in heavy soils.
